Chaos for generalized Black-Scholes equations
Abstract
The Nobel Prize winning Black-Scholes equation for stock options and the heat equation can both be written in the form where is a quadratic polynomial with . In fact, taking on functions on the previous equality reduces to the Black-Scholes equation, while taking for functions on it becomes the heat equation. Here, we ``connect'' the two previous problems by considering the generalized operator for functions on with , and our main result is that the corresponding degenerate parabolic equation is governed by a semigroup of operators which is chaotic on a class of Banach spaces. The relevant Banach spaces are weighted supremum norm spaces of continuous functions on . This paper unifies, simplifies and significantly extends earlier results obtained for the Black-Scholes equation () in \cite{EGG} and the heat equation () in \cite{EGG1}.
